Choosing the right veterinarian for one’s pet or animal can be a challenge. Fortunately Phuket has a number of animal clinics, pet hospitals and veterinarians that are well known and respected.
Most clinics provide vaccinations, check-ups, medical procedures, specialized foods, grooming, travel cages, and boarding services. Some even offer complimentary pick-up and delivery.
Travelling to Thailand with a pet involves plenty of paperwork. The Thai government requires all pets be micro-chipped and forms from the Department of Livestock must be completed prior to arrival. All vaccinations must be up to date and a quarantine may be required. The Thai customs officials also impose a value tax on worth of each pet. Airlines also request a list of requirements that must be met prior to travel.
